"Love hormone" could keep men from straying

A love hormone might help make men in stable and committed relationships stay in them rather than stray.

New research from Germany found than when monogamous men sniffed a brain chemical called oxytocin they put a little more physical distance between themselves and an attractive female stranger.

Oxytocin is a naturally occurring chemical in the body, and has long been associated with trust and bonding.
